"'While the poor don't have food, the rich won't have peace,' reads the graffiti scrawled onto the wall adjoining the dual carriageway that sweeps breathlessly from one of the world's highest airports into Bolivia's Andean city of La Paz....Suddenly the traditional centre of power has been full of those excluded from power for centuries - indigenous women with swirling skirts and bowler hats, Aymara men in deep-red ponchos with mouths bulging with coca leaves, rural farmers with weathered faces shaded by faded baseball caps, miners with sticks of dynamite ready to storm the Congress building."
